                            Hi @Nachtgarm ,

                            The point here is as we can't add metadata, we are tweaking it 🙂

                            So we are using the image metadata <md_image> and using it both as a background and screenshot/box art thingy thanks to screech's soft.

                            Then there is no problem to add the labels and metadatas (the one you listed) but we still have one problem:

                                        <textlist name="gamelist">
                            		<pos>0.025 0.20</pos>
                            		<size>0.39 0.7</size>
                            		<alignment>left</alignment>
                            		<horizontalMargin>0.01</horizontalMargin>
                            	</textlist>
                            

                            stays on background.

                                  • screech
                                    screech last edited by

                                    The "solution" is :

                                    Modify UXS to create a MIX Image where you can cut a hole in it (so with transparancy you can see the gamelist who is a back layer)
                                    Modify UXS to create MIX template with "relative" position (in % of the final picture instead of direct position in Pixel)
                                    You already can say to UXS what is the size of the final picture (so you can say 1920x1080 or 800x600 as you want) with the second modification (relative position) normaly it would work for every size or ratio of screen (theorically ^^)

                                    The last question is : Can ES handle these big picture without too much lag ^^

                                    (but work is on my side now ^^)
